A Walk in the Woods

I’ll fess up: I used to laugh every time I heard the word “staycation” on the news. It was the overuse of the word these past few years that amused me, not the concept. I actually think we all need to look around our backyards more and appreciate just where we call home. Too many times did I realize while living in Washington, DC that I only ventured out to see monuments and museums (most free to boot!) when I needed to play tour guide to visiting friends and family.

Now I find myself with the open road as my home and the biggest backyard ever. Idle time can’t be filled in front of the television or spent mindlessly surfing the internet. Nor should it. Which makes this city girl realize that it’s time to slow down and smell the honeysuckle – and I sure can out here in Lee County, VA. Somehow breaking a sweat hiking Wallens Ridge is more satisfying than on a stairmaster. And the view is spectacular.

Staycation? I’d say it’s more fun than funny these days. Try it some time and let me know what you discover.
